If they are Kodachrome, you are too late. I don't think (I could be wrong) there is a Kodachrome line still in operation in the USA. If they are old Ektachromes with E2 or E4 process(somewhere on the box or film canister it will say 'process E6, E4, etc.') ....same story. If they are E6, you can still find someone who can do them.

Kodachrome processing has gone the way of the dinosaurs. I had someone want to sell me a brick of Kodachrome 64 for $75 awhile back, I would have jumped at the chance 5 years ago, but there was a big article in Shutterbug (I think) a couple years ago about the last lab in the world still processing Kodachrome, and the very last roll they processed. Seems there was no more K14 chemicals left anywhere in the world.
